President
Mahinda
Rajapaksa
is to be
awarded
an
Honorary
Doctorate
during
the 50th
Anniversary
celebrations
of the
Peoples'
Friendship
University
of the
Russian
Federation
that
will be
held in
February
2010.
The
University
by
unanimous
decision
has
decided
to make
the
award in
recognition
of his
outstanding
contribution
towards
fostering
world
peace
and for
his
contribution
for the
development
of
comprehensive
Sri
Lanka -
Russia
bilateral
ties
including
in the
spheres
of
culture
and
education.
It is
understood
that
President
Rajapaksa's
success
against
terrorism
has
considerably
contributed
towards
the
decision
by the
University
to
confer
the
degree.
The
official
letter
informing
of the
awarding
of this
degree
was
handed
over to
President
Rajapaksa
by
Minister
of
Foreign
Affairs
of the
Russian
Federation,
Sergey
Lavrov,
during
their
meeting
when he
visited
Sri
Lanka
last
week.
The
Peoples'
Friendship
University
was
established
by the
USSR
government
decree
on 5th
February
1960. On
22nd
February
1961 the
Peoples'
Friendship
University
was
named
after
Patrice
Lumumba,
a
political
and
public
figure,
a poet
and also
the head
of the
first
people's
democratic
government
of
Congo.
The
decision
to
establish
the
Peoples'
Friendship
University
in the
Soviet
Union
was
taken by
the
Soviet
government
in
response
to the
requests
made by
former
colonial
countries,
with the
main aim
of
giving
young
people
from
Asia,
Africa
and
Latin
America,
especially
from
economically
less
advantaged
families,
an
opportunity
to
obtain
University
education
and to
become
well
qualified
specialists.
The
students
were
admitted
through
non-governmental
organizations,
government
establishments,
and the
USSR
embassies
and
consulates.
On 5th
February
1992 the
university
was
renamed
"Peoples'
Friendship
University
of
Russia -
state
institute
of
higher
education"
(PFUR).
Since
1995 the
University
has
awarded
"Doctor
Honoris
Causa"
to
distinguished
persons
for
outstanding
academic
achievements
in the
fields
of
science
and
education
and to
world
leaders
in
recognition
of their
contribution
towards
fostering
world
peace.
The
awardees
include
5
Presidents
and 2
Prime
Ministers
from
around
the
globe.
